HealthDay News — This will not be science fiction or some perverse prank.
A Silicon Valley tech large is looking for federal approval to launch as much as 64 million sterilized male mosquitoes in California and Florida over the subsequent two years.
The purpose?
To drive down the inhabitants of Aedes aegypti mosquitoes, which transmit infectious dengue fever, in addition to probably critical ailments like Zika, chikungunya and yellow fever.
Since 2013, the flying pests, that are native to Africa, have infiltrated almost half of California’s counties, in accordance with the Los Angeles Times.
Eighteen circumstances of dengue had been reported within the state in 2024, most in LA County.
More than 18 million Californians reside in an space the place situations could also be appropriate for its transmission, in accordance with a research revealed final week in The Lancet Regional Health – Americas.
“Under moderate scenarios of climate warming and urban expansion, an additional 4.1 million residents may be at risk by mid-century,” mentioned lead creator Lisa Couper, a postdoc in Environmental Health Sciences on the University of California, Berkeley.
That’s the place Google is available in.
It is looking for approval from the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) for a undertaking referred to as Debug, in accordance with a discover within the Federal Register. Think of it as an try to battle hearth with hearth.
Male mosquitoes might be contaminated with a micro organism referred to as Wolbachia to render them sterile, after which they’ll be launched into the wild over two years for mating, the LA Times reported. (Rest assured, male mosquitoes don’t chunk.)
The feminine mosquitoes they’ve mated with will lay eggs that gained’t hatch — successfully lowering numbers of the disease-carrying mosquitoes over time.
Vector management districts for Los Angeles, Orange and San Bernardino counties have sterilized male mosquitoes in different methods and launched them lately with promising outcomes, the Times reported.
Two neighborhoods noticed an 80% discount within the feminine Aedes aegypti inhabitants in 2024 and 2025, the paper mentioned.
But scaling these operations is expensive. And enterprise house owners signaled final yr that they had been unwilling to pay extra to broaden them.
Enter Google.
The firm has utilized for a allow to hold out the releases in California and Florida. The EPA is looking for public feedback earlier than granting approval.
While the method that it’s testing to isolate male mosquitoes is a guide and time-consuming one, Google says it’s “developing new technologies that combine sensors, algorithms and novel engineering to take advantage of unique aspects of mosquito biology to quickly and accurately sort males from females.”
Scientists and engineers on the firm are additionally reportedly creating sensors, traps and software program to information the areas that should be handled or re-treated.
“I’m pretty much in favor of whichever [sterile insect technique] approach gets us the disease prevention and nuisance control we need and at the lowest price,” Susanne Kluh, basic supervisor of the Greater L.A. County Vector Control District, mentioned.
